The Story Behind Naonori
Naonori is a traditional Japanese male given name. Like many Japanese names, its meaning can vary depending on the specific kanji characters used to write it. The most common kanji combinations for 'Nao' include 直 (nao) meaning 'straight, direct, honest, correct' or 尚 (nao) meaning 'still, furthermore, respect'. For 'Nori', common kanji include 典 (nori) meaning 'law, rule, ceremony, model' or 則 (nori) meaning 'rule, norm, law'.
The combination of these kanji often conveys a sense of integrity, proper conduct, and adherence to principles. Names with 'Nao' and 'Nori' elements have been used for centuries in Japan, reflecting cultural values placed on order, morality, and uprightness. The name is not as common in contemporary Japan as some other names, but it carries a classic and respectable feel.
